Overview

  • AI-Assisted Physics-Based Animation: Cascadeur is a standalone 3D animation software specializing in physics-accurate character motion using AI-driven tools like AutoPosing and AutoPhysics, eliminating dependency on motion capture systems.
  • Cross-Industry Application: Designed for game developers, filmmakers, and indie creators, it supports humanoids, creatures, and environmental interactions with specialized rigging tools.
  • Licensing Flexibility: Offers tiered plans including Free (non-commercial), Indie ($99/year for revenue <$100k), Pro ($399/year for advanced features), and Teams ($1,596/year) with perpetual license options after annual subscriptions.

Key Features

  • AutoPosing & Physics Tools: AI automatically adjusts body mechanics during posing or motion editing while real-time physics simulations ensure momentum preservation in jumps/falls.
  • Animation Unbaking: Converts baked animations into editable keyframes for precise adjustments—critical for refining mocap data or repurposing existing assets.
  • Retargeting & Environmental Interaction: Transfers animations between rigs with varying proportions and simulates physical contact (e.g., climbing ladders or pushing objects) through enhanced physics sliders.
  • Blendshape & Facial Mocap Support: 2024.2 update introduces facial animation capabilities via blendshapes and basic mocap integration for expressive character performances.
